صَلِّ is how you say “pray” in Arabic. Hear it pronounced and see it used in a real example sentence from classical texts below.
فَادْخُلْ فَصَلِّ رَكْعَتَيْنِ
Then enter and perform two units of prayer.
فَصَلِّ — then pray. Again fa- ('then') chains the next order to the previous one, and the verb is a command form telling the listener to perform the prayer. It coordinates with 'enter' as the second step in the sequence of instructions.
